2,3-Dichloro-5-nitropyridine (CAS: 22353-40-8), a halogenated pyridine derivative with the molecular formula C5H2Cl2N2O2, serves as a valuable intermediate in chemical synthesis. Its structure, featuring chlorine and nitro substituents on the pyridine ring, makes it a key building block for the preparation of more complex organic molecules, particularly in the fields of agrochemicals and pharmaceuticals. Its utility lies in its reactivity for further functionalization.

01 /Applications

Organic Synthesis Intermediate

Utilised as a precursor in the synthesis of diverse organic compounds. The presence of reactive halogen and nitro groups allows for various nucleophilic substitution and reduction reactions, facilitating the construction of complex heterocyclic systems.

Pharmaceutical Research

Acts as a building block for the development of novel pharmaceutical agents. Its pyridine core is a common motif in many biologically active molecules, making this compound a useful starting material for medicinal chemistry programmes.

Agrochemical Development

Employed in the research and development of new agrochemicals. Pyridine derivatives are known for their pesticidal and herbicidal properties, and this compound can be a starting point for creating new crop protection agents.

03 /Safety & handling
GHS hazard pictogram: Corrosive (GHS05)
Corrosive
GHS hazard pictogram: Toxic (GHS06)
Toxic
Danger

Hazard statements

  • H301Toxic if swallowed
  • H315Causes skin irritation
  • H318Causes serious eye damage
  • H335May cause respiratory irritation

Precautionary statements

  • P261Avoid breathing dust, fume, gas or vapours
  • P280Wear protective gloves, clothing and eye/face protection
  • P301IF SWALLOWED
  • P305IF IN EYES
Flash point>110 °C / >230 °F
Transport (UN / ADR)UN 2811 6.1 / PGIII
Water hazard class (WGK, DE)1
Hazard codes (EU)T
Risk statements (R)25-37/38-41
Safety statements (S)26-39-45

Hazard information is provided for guidance. Always consult the product Safety Data Sheet (SDS), available on request, before handling.
